
Part of an Island glen which had closed following poor weather earlier this year is back open to the public.
Glen Helen was shut by the Manx government’s forestry division in March when heavy snow brought down many trees and branches.
The government says the clear-up operation will continue, and is expected to last until autumn.
But the lower part of the glen – including the loop to the high bridge, the wishing chair and playground – have now reopened to the public.
